After four years on top, London has lost its crown as the five-star hotel capital of the world - instead, it's Macau, , that now boasts the most top-rated hotels. That’s according to , a list of ratings allocated by 'highly trained inspectors' who have evaluated properties around the world based on a range of criteria, looking at everything from service to luxury levels.The 65th annual list features 360 five-star, 585 four-star and 433 'recommended' hotels - with 48 brand-new five-star hotels in total. Spas and restaurants have also been awarded, with 119 five-star and 195 four-star spas worldwide and 79 five-star, 113 four-star and 67 recommended restaurants.
